Temperature level Considerations



When it pertains to commercial exterior paint, temperature plays a critical role in the end result of your job. If you're repainting in severe heat, the paint can dry as well quickly, bring about issues like bad bond and unequal surfaces. You want to go for temperature levels in between 50 ° F and 85 ° F for the very best results. Listed below 50 ° F, paint may not heal correctly, while above 85 ° F, you take the chance of blistering and cracking.

Timing your job with the right temperature levels is essential. Begin your work early in the early morning or later on in the afternoon when it's cooler, particularly throughout hot months.

Also, consider the surface area temperature level; it can be significantly more than the air temperature level, specifically on bright days. Use a surface thermostat to check this before you start.

If temperatures are unpredictable, watch on the weather report. Sudden temperature declines or heat waves can derail your plans. You do not intend to begin repainting only to have the conditions transform mid-project.

Moisture Degrees



Humidity degrees dramatically influence the success of your business external painting project. When the moisture is expensive, it can prevent paint drying out and curing, resulting in a variety of concerns like inadequate adhesion and end up quality.

If you're intending a task during damp conditions, you could discover that the paint takes longer to completely dry, which can expand your project timeline and increase costs.

Alternatively, reduced moisture can also position obstacles. painter might dry out as well rapidly, stopping appropriate application and resulting in an uneven surface.

You'll intend to monitor the moisture levels very closely to ensure you're functioning within the excellent variety, usually in between 40% and 70%.

To get the very best results, consider using a hygrometer to measure humidity before starting your project.

If you locate the degrees are outside the optimal range, you may require to change your routine or choose paints made for variable problems.

Constantly consult the supplier's standards for specific suggestions on moisture resistance.

Rainfall Effect



Rain or snow can substantially interrupt your commercial exterior painting strategies. When rainfall happens, it can remove fresh used paint or produce an unequal finish. Ideally, you intend to select days with completely dry climate to make sure the paint adheres properly and cures effectively. If you're caught in a rain shower, it's ideal to halt the task and wait on conditions to boost.

Furthermore, snow can be even more destructive. Not only does it develop a damp surface area, yet it can also lower temperatures, making it tough for paint to dry. This can result in issues like peeling or blistering down the line.

It's critical to examine the weather report before beginning your project. If rain or snow is anticipated, think about rescheduling.



Constantly remember to allow sufficient drying out time in between coats, specifically if the weather condition remains unforeseeable.
